
Conference Overview
Tech Transfer and Matchmaking Collaboration with Federal Agency Tech Scouts and Prime Contractors.
Encountering Innovation has quickly become one of the top US Pitch Events for Innovators/Inventors to present and showcase their technology to US Government Tech Scouts for special funding. Tech Scouts from the Department of Defense, Service Labs, Academia, and most US government agencies prioritize attending this week-long event to listen to pitches, examine poster board displays, discuss government needs, and chat with innovators from 8+ states during lunches and evening networking events.
DoD Tech Scouts and Prime Contractors are looking for innovation and manufacturing capability solutions through intentional matched private pitch sessions.
